GeneratedServices Class

Definition

An instance of this class provides access to all the operations defined in GeneratedServices.

public class GeneratedServices
Inheritance
java.lang.Object
GeneratedServices

Constructors

GeneratedServices(GeneratedStorageClient client)

Initializes an instance of GeneratedServices.

Methods

getAccountInfo(Context context)

Returns the sku name and account kind.

getAccountInfoAsync(Context context)

Returns the sku name and account kind.

getAccountInfoAsync(Context context, ServiceCallback<Void> serviceCallback)

Returns the sku name and account kind.

getAccountInfoWithRestResponseAsync(Context context)

Returns the sku name and account kind.

getProperties(Context context, Integer timeout, String requestId)

gets the properties of a storage account's Blob service, including properties for Storage Analytics and CORS (Cross-Origin Resource Sharing) rules.

getPropertiesAsync(Context context, Integer timeout, String requestId)

gets the properties of a storage account's Blob service, including properties for Storage Analytics and CORS (Cross-Origin Resource Sharing) rules.

getPropertiesAsync(Context context, Integer timeout, String requestId, ServiceCallback<StorageServiceProperties> serviceCallback)

gets the properties of a storage account's Blob service, including properties for Storage Analytics and CORS (Cross-Origin Resource Sharing) rules.

getPropertiesWithRestResponseAsync(Context context, Integer timeout, String requestId)

gets the properties of a storage account's Blob service, including properties for Storage Analytics and CORS (Cross-Origin Resource Sharing) rules.

getStatistics(Context context, Integer timeout, String requestId)

Retrieves statistics related to replication for the Blob service. It is only available on the secondary location endpoint when read-access geo-redundant replication is enabled for the storage account.

getStatisticsAsync(Context context, Integer timeout, String requestId)

Retrieves statistics related to replication for the Blob service. It is only available on the secondary location endpoint when read-access geo-redundant replication is enabled for the storage account.

getStatisticsAsync(Context context, Integer timeout, String requestId, ServiceCallback<StorageServiceStats> serviceCallback)

Retrieves statistics related to replication for the Blob service. It is only available on the secondary location endpoint when read-access geo-redundant replication is enabled for the storage account.

getStatisticsWithRestResponseAsync(Context context, Integer timeout, String requestId)

Retrieves statistics related to replication for the Blob service. It is only available on the secondary location endpoint when read-access geo-redundant replication is enabled for the storage account.

getUserDelegationKey(Context context, @NonNull KeyInfo keyInfo, Integer timeout, String requestId)

Retrieves a user delgation key for the Blob service. This is only a valid operation when using bearer token authentication.

getUserDelegationKeyAsync(Context context, @NonNull KeyInfo keyInfo, Integer timeout, String requestId)

Retrieves a user delgation key for the Blob service. This is only a valid operation when using bearer token authentication.

getUserDelegationKeyAsync(Context context, @NonNull KeyInfo keyInfo, Integer timeout, String requestId, ServiceCallback<UserDelegationKey> serviceCallback)

Retrieves a user delgation key for the Blob service. This is only a valid operation when using bearer token authentication.

getUserDelegationKeyWithRestResponseAsync(Context context, @NonNull KeyInfo keyInfo, Integer timeout, String requestId)

Retrieves a user delgation key for the Blob service. This is only a valid operation when using bearer token authentication.

listContainersSegment(Context context, String prefix, String marker, Integer maxresults, ListContainersIncludeType include, Integer timeout, String requestId)

The List Containers Segment operation returns a list of the containers under the specified account.

listContainersSegmentAsync(Context context, String prefix, String marker, Integer maxresults, ListContainersIncludeType include, Integer timeout, String requestId)

The List Containers Segment operation returns a list of the containers under the specified account.

listContainersSegmentAsync(Context context, String prefix, String marker, Integer maxresults, ListContainersIncludeType include, Integer timeout, String requestId, ServiceCallback<ListContainersSegmentResponse> serviceCallback)

The List Containers Segment operation returns a list of the containers under the specified account.

listContainersSegmentWithRestResponseAsync(Context context, String prefix, String marker, Integer maxresults, ListContainersIncludeType include, Integer timeout, String requestId)

The List Containers Segment operation returns a list of the containers under the specified account.

setProperties(Context context, @NonNull StorageServiceProperties storageServiceProperties, Integer timeout, String requestId)

Sets properties for a storage account's Blob service endpoint, including properties for Storage Analytics and CORS (Cross-Origin Resource Sharing) rules.

setPropertiesAsync(Context context, @NonNull StorageServiceProperties storageServiceProperties, Integer timeout, String requestId)

Sets properties for a storage account's Blob service endpoint, including properties for Storage Analytics and CORS (Cross-Origin Resource Sharing) rules.

setPropertiesAsync(Context context, @NonNull StorageServiceProperties storageServiceProperties, Integer timeout, String requestId, ServiceCallback<Void> serviceCallback)

Sets properties for a storage account's Blob service endpoint, including properties for Storage Analytics and CORS (Cross-Origin Resource Sharing) rules.

setPropertiesWithRestResponseAsync(Context context, @NonNull StorageServiceProperties storageServiceProperties, Integer timeout, String requestId)

Sets properties for a storage account's Blob service endpoint, including properties for Storage Analytics and CORS (Cross-Origin Resource Sharing) rules.

Applies to